As a Group Marketing & Communications Intern at CrimsonLogic, you will support the execution of global marketing campaigns that drive brand awareness, lead generation, and customer engagement across key markets (North America, APAC, Middle East).

This role is designed to give hands-on exposure to B2B SaaS marketing in the global trade management space, with direct involvement in live campaigns, content production, and performance tracking.

You will not just assist — you will contribute to real campaigns with measurable outcomes.

Key Accountabilities

  • Support execution of multi-channel marketing campaigns
  • Assist in lead generation and demand generation initiatives
  • Develop content and sales enablement materials
  • Support events, webinars, and industry engagement
  • Track and report on campaign performance and metrics

Campaign Execution & Support

  • Assist in setting up and executing digital campaigns (email, LinkedIn, SEM)
  • Support campaign workflows (audience lists, scheduling, QA checks)
  • Coordinate campaign assets

Content & Collateral Development

  • Draft and edit marketing content (eDMs, LinkedIn posts, landing page copy)
  • Support creation of brochures, case studies, and sales materials
  • Assist with basic design using tools like Canva

Events & Webinar Support

  • Assist in coordination of trade shows, webinars, and virtual events
  • Support logistics, content preparation, and follow-ups

Website & Digital Support

  • Assist in updating website content (product pages, blogs)
  • Support SEO-related tasks (keyword updates, content formatting)

Ad-hoc Projects

  • Support ongoing GTM initiatives and campaign experiments
  • Take ownership of small projects with guidance

Experience Requirements

  • No prior full-time experience required
  • Internship or project experience in marketing is a plus
  • Exposure to B2B, SaaS, or tech marketing is advantageous

Preferable Skills

  • Strong written communication skills (clear, concise, structured)
  • Basic understanding of digital marketing (email, social, SEO/SEM)
  • Attention to detail and ability to execute tasks accurately
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and meet deadlines
  • Willingness to learn and take feedback quickly
  • Familiarity with tools like Canva, Google Sheets, PowerPoint
  • Basic use of AI tools (e.g. ChatGPT)
